心肺炼测试与肺栓塞后的同时心声扫描

概括
带有心声扫描的心肺运动测试 (CPET) 可以评估肺栓塞 (PE) 后的右心室功能. 这种结合方法有助于评估RV-PA合并识别患有慢性结局风险的患者.

背景情况:
- 标准心肺运动测试 (CPET) 建议在肺栓塞后 (PE) 症状患者进行.
- 然而,CPET与心声回声学相结合,可能会更深入地了解右心室-肺动脉 (RV-PA) 合.
- 在PE治疗后持续的症状需要进一步调查RV功能和RV-PA相互作用.
研究的目的:
- 调查RV功能和RV-PA合的心声学变量中运动诱导的变化.
- 评估PE后3个月残留血栓缺陷的患者的RV-PA合.
- 评估联合CPET和心声回声学在PE后患者早期评估中的实用性.
主要方法:
- 对45名残留血栓栓塞性疾病和PE后持续症状的患者进行了回顾性研究.
- 患者同时接受了CPET和多普勒心电回声在休息和运动期间.
- 分析的重点是运动诱导的RV功能参数变化,如TAPSE和RV-PA合指标.
主要成果:
- 峰值三状环状平面缩外流 (TAPSE) 与峰值工作负载,峰值VO2,VE/VECO2 (AT) 和氧脉冲有显著的相关性.
- 从休息到峰值运动的TAPSE变化与峰值氧气吸收有显著的相关性.
- 在患有慢性血栓栓塞性肺高血压 (CTEPH) 的患者中观察到无氧值 (AT) 的降低VO2和TAPSE/肺动脉静脉压 (PASP).
结论:
- 同时回声心脏成像CPET是一种有价值的工具,用于评估RV功能和RV-PA合在症状患者后PE.
- 这种结合方法可以帮助识别残留RV功能障碍或受损RV-PA合的患者.
- 它可能有助于在患有持续症状和输液缺陷的患者中早期发现像CTEPH这样的并发症.

Cardiac imaging studies encompass a wide range of noninvasive and minimally invasive techniques designed to visualize the heart's structure and function in detail. One such technique is echocardiography, which uses high-frequency ultrasound waves to produce detailed images of the heart, known as echocardiograms.
Indications: Echocardiography is utilized to diagnose heart failure, valve disorders, and myocardial infarction. It also assesses cardiac structures' size, shape, and motion,...

Introduction
Exercise stress testing, commonly known as a treadmill test, is a noninvasive procedure used to evaluate cardiovascular function and diagnose heart conditions.
Definition
An exercise stress test measures the heart's response to exertion using a treadmill or stationary bicycle. Chest electrodes record the heart's electrical activity through an ECG, and blood pressure is monitored regularly.

An electrocardiogram (ECG or EKG) is a critical diagnostic tool that records the electrical signals produced by the heart during each heartbeat. This recording is achieved through electrodes placed strategically on the arms, legs, and chest. The electrocardiograph amplifies these signals and produces 12 distinct tracings, offering a comprehensive understanding of the heart's electrical activity.
Three major waveforms are present in a typical ECG recording: the P wave, the QRS complex, and...
